Overides

After .7.0 is displayed on the FDC, the PCM/ECM Override test can be initiated by depressing the HI button on the FDC panel. When the HI button has been depressed, the FDC will display E.9.5. At this time depress the ECON and WARMER buttons on the FDC panel at the same time. E.5.0 will be displayed on the FDC. The HI and LO buttons can be used to select a specific override test. The FDC will alternately display the test code and the information specific for that override. The warmer and cooler buttons are used to activate the override test.

E.5.0 No Overrides.

E.5.1 VCC SOLENOID
WARMER BUTTON:The VCC solenoid override is energized when the warmer button is depressed and the VCC will be engaged, FDC will display E.5.1 and 99 alternately.
COOLER BUTTON: The solenoid is de-energized when the cooler button is depressed and VCC will not be engaged, FDC will display E.5.1 and 00 alternately.

E.5.2 EGR SOLENOID
WARMER BUTTON: The EGR solenoid override is energized when the warmer button is depressed and the EGR valve will receive a vacuum signal, FDC will display E.5.2 and 99 alternately.
COOLER BUTTON: The solenoid is de-energized when the cooler button is depressed and no vacuum signal to the EGR valve, FDC will display E.5.2 and 00 alternately.

E.5.3 ISC MOTOR
TEST CONDITIONS:
^ Vehicle must be in Park or Neutral.
^ A/C relay is OFF and EGR solenoid is de-energized. Spark advance is at an PCM/ECM calculated value, when test is active.
^ When ISC motor is stopped the FDC displays E.5.3 and 50.
WARMER BUTTON:
(Engine off) The ISC plunger will extend until it ratchets once and the FDC will display E.5.3 and 99 alternately.
(Engine on) 8.8.8 will be displayed.

COOLER BUTTON:
(Engine off) Retract ISC, FDC displays E.5.3 and 00 alternately.
(Engine on) ISC will retract to base idle.

E.5.4 INJECTOR CUT-OUT
TEST CONDITIONS:
^ Vehicle must be in Park or Neutral, engine running.
^ A/C relay is OFF and ISC is fixed, and integrator and block learn are off, when test is active.
WARMER BUTTON: Depressing the warmer button will select an injector and will increment at the rate of one selection per second, and the FDC will display injector selected.
COOLER BUTTON: Depressing the cooler button will cause injector cut-off and the FDC will display E.5.4 and 00 alternately.

E.5.5 FUEL PUMP RELAY
TEST CONDITIONS:
^ Vehicle must be in Park or Neutral.
^ Engine On FDC will read E.5.5 and 99 alternately.
^ Engine Off, FDC will read E.5.5 and 00 alternately.
COOLER BUTTON:
Engine on, relay off, the FDC displays E.5.5 and 00. the display will return to 99 when the button is released.

E.5.6 AIR SYSTEM
WARMER BUTTON: Electric Switching Valve (ESV). Each time the warmer button is depressed the state of the valve will change. The right digit of the FDC indicates the state of the ESV. 0 indicates the solenoid is de-energized. 1 indicates the solenoid is energized.
COOLER BUTTON: Electric Divert Valve (EDV) On/Off. Each time the cooler button is depressed the state of the valve will change. The left digit indicates the state of the EDV. 0 indicates the solenoid is de-energized. 1 indicates the solenoid is energized.

E.5.7 CRUISE SERVO
WARMER BUTTON: Retract Servo, FDC displays E.5.7 and 00 to 99.
COOLER BUTTON: Extend Servo, FDC displays E.5.7 and 99 to 00.
NOTE:
1. Engine should be run to charge the vacuum reservoir before performing the test.
2. Display will show the percent of servo apply with 99 equaling full apply (retract) position and 00 equaling full relaxed (extended) position.
3. Engine is OFF when test is performed. 8.8.8 will be displayed when engine is running.

E.5.8 COOLING FAN
WARMER BUTTON: Hi relay: Each time the warmer button is depressed the state of the relay will change. A 1 on the right digit indicates that the relay is energized. 0 indicates that the relay is de-energized. To properly energize the circuit for high speed operation the FDC should display E.5.8 and 11.
COOLER BUTTON: Low relay: Each time the cooler button is depressed the state of the relay will change. A1 on the left digit indicates that the relay is energized. 0 indicates that the relay is de-energized. To properly energize the circuit for low speed operation the FDC should display E.5.8 and 10.

E.5.9 FIXED SPARK
WARMER BUTTON: Advance timing, FDC displays calculated timing.
COOLER BUTTON: The first time the cooler button is depressed the PCM will fix the spark 10 degrees BTDC, FDC displays E.5.9 and 10.
COOLER BUTTON:Retard timing, FDC displays E.5.9 and calculated timing.
NOTE:
1. E.5.9 and a calculated advance will be displayed when this test is selected.
2. When cooler button is depressed the first time, spark is fixed at 10 degrees.
3. When the cooler button is depressed the second time the PCM will calculate a 1 or 2 degree retard.
4. The PCM will calculate a 1 or 2 degree advance when the warmer button is depressed.
5. If an advance is selected greater than calculated value 8.8.8 will be displayed.
6. Vehicle must be in Park or Neutral, engine running.

E.6.0 INJECTOR FLOW
WARMER BUTTON: Open injector, FDC displays E.6.0 and 99.
COOLER BUTTON: Select injector, FDC displays E.6.0 and injector number.
NOTE:
1. When cooler button is held down the display will increment at the rate of 1 injector per second.
2. The PCM will energize the injector for 500 milliseconds.
3. An individual injector can be open only once per cycle. The engine must be run before the flow test for that injector can be performed again. This is to prevent engine damage.

E.6.1 TRANSMISSION SHIFT (91 MODELS ONLY)
NOTE: This override is not active. The FDC will display "8.8.8".
